Sprintin suunnittelu: Oppaasi Scrum-sprintin menestykseen
Sprintin suunnittelu on tehokkaan Agile-kehityksen ydin. Jos olet Scrum Master, tuoteomistaja, kehittäjä tai projektin sidosryhmän jäsen, sprintin suunnittelun hallitseminen voi vaikuttaa merkittävästi arvojen toimittamiseen asiakkaille ajoissa. Olitpa sitten uusi Scrumissa tai haluat parantaa tiimisi lähestymistapaa, tämä opas vie sinut läpi kaiken, mitä sinun tarvitsee tietää sprintin suunnittelusta – perusteista edistyneisiin strategioihin.
Sukelletaan sisään.
Sprintin määritelmä: ymmärrä Scrum-menetelmän keskeinen rakennuspalikka
Sprintit ovat Scrum-kehyksen perusta, joka järjestää, miten työ tehdään Agile-kehityksessä. Ilman selkeää ymmärrystä siitä, mitä sprintti on, on mahdotonta suunnitella tai toteuttaa sitä tehokkaasti.
Sprintin olennaiset osat
Sprintin ytimessä on kiinteä ajanjakso, jonka aikana Scrum-tiimi pyrkii suorittamaan tietyn joukon tehtäviä tuote-taustalta. Sprintit ovat iteratiivisia, mikä tarkoittaa, että jokainen sprintti rakentaa edellisen päälle ja tuottaa vähitellen arvoa. Jokaisella sprintillä on selkeästi määritelty sprinttitavoite, priorisoitu työtausta ja tiimin sitoumus toimittaa.
Aikarajoitukset ja sprintin kesto
Yksi sprintin määrittävä ominaisuus on, että se on aikarajoitettu. Yleensä tiimit noudattavat sprintin pituutta 1–4 viikkoa, riippuen työn monimutkaisuudesta ja tiimille parhaiten soveltuvasta rytmistä. Kiinteä kesto auttaa luomaan ennakoitavaa rytmiä ja varmistaa, että työ pysyy keskittyneenä ja hallittavana.
Sprinttien tavoitteet ja tarkoitukset
Sprinttitavoite on pohjantähti, joka ohjaa tiimin työtä sprintin aikana. Se ei ole vain tehtävälista – se on sprintin ylätavoite, kehitetty siten, että yksittäiset tehtävät yhdistetään laajempaan lopputulokseen. Esimerkiksi, sen sijaan että sanottaisiin: "Rakenna kirjautumistoiminnallisuus," sprinttitavoite voisi olla: "Mahdollista turvallinen käyttäjätodennus."
Sprinttien merkitys Agile-kehityksessä
Sprintit tarjoavat rakennetta Agile-kehitykselle, jolloin tiimit voivat jakaa suuret, monimutkaiset projektit pienempiin, hallittavampiin osiin. Tämä lähestymistapa varmistaa tasaisen edistyksen, mukautumisen muuttumiin prioriteetteihin ja usein mahdollisuuksia palautteelle ja parannukselle.
Sprintin suunnittelukokoukset: keskeiset osat ja rakenne
Sprintin suunnittelukokouksessa tapahtuu taika. Se on yhteistyöistunto, jossa tiimi linjaa sen, mitä saavutetaan sprintin aikana ja miten se tehdään.
Tarkoitus ja tavoitteet
Sprinttisuunnitelman kokouksen päämäärä on luoda edellytykset onnistuneelle sprintille. Kokouksen lopussa tiimillä pitäisi olla selkeä käsitys siitä, mihin he sitoutuvat ja miten he aikovat sen toteuttaa. Tämä varmistaa, että kaikki ovat samalla sivulla ennen sprintin alkua.
Aikavarausohjeet
Sprintin suunnittelukokous kestää tyypillisesti noin kaksi tuntia per sprintin kesto. Esimerkiksi, kahden viikon sprintti vaatii neljä tuntia suunnittelusessiota. Vaikka tämä saattaa vaikuttaa pitkältä, se on arvoltaan tärkeä sijoitus varmistaaksesi, että tiimi on linjassa ja valmis.
Vaatimukset osallistujille ja roolit
Sprintin suunnittelukokoukseen osallistuvat koko Scrum-tiimi: Scrum Master, tuoteomistaja ja kehitystiimin jäsenet. Tuoteomistaja esittelee priorisoidun taustan, Scrum Master ohjaa keskustelua ja kehitystiimi arvioi ja sitoutuu työhön.
Kokouksen vaiheet ja odotetut tulokset
Sprintin suunnittelu sisältää yleensä kaksi päävaihetta: työn valinta taustalta ja määrittäminen, miten tämä työ suoritetaan. Kokouksen lopussa tiimillä pitäisi olla valmis sprintin tausta, selkeä sprinttitavoite ja varmuus suunnitelmastaan.
Sprintin suunnitteluprosessi: vaiheittainen toteutussuunnitelma
Jos ihmettelet, kuinka rakentaa tehokas sprintin suunnittelusessio, tässä on vaiheittainen jakso, jolla pääset alkuun.
Ennakkosuunnittelun valmistelu
Valmistelu on avain onnistuneeseen sprintin suunnittelukokoukseen. Tuoteomistajan tulisi tarkistaa ja priorisoida tausta etukäteen, varmistaen, että korkeimmat prioriteettikohteet ovat valmiita keskusteltavaksi. Samoin tiimin tulisi tulla valmiiksi kaikilla päivityksillä heidän kapasiteetistaan tai saatavuudestaan sprintissä.
Sprintin taustan luominen
Kokouksessa tiimi valitsee kohteita tuote-taustalta muodostaakseen sprintin taustan. Näiden kohteiden tulisi olla linjassa sprinttitavoitteen kanssa ja jaettuna hallittaviin tehtäviin, joissa on selkeät hyväksymiskriteerit.
Kapasiteetin suunnittelu ja arviointi
Kapasiteetin suunnittelu auttaa varmistamaan, että tiimi ei ylitä sitoumustaan. Ottaen huomioon tiimin koko, lomat ja muut sitoumukset, tiimi voi tehdä realistisia arvioita siitä, kuinka paljon työtä he voivat suorittaa sprintin aikana.
Sprinttitavoitteen määrittäminen ja sitoutuminen
Sprinttitavoite määritellään osana suunnitteluprosessia. Kun tiimi on sopinut tavoitteesta ja sprintin taustasta, he sitoutuvat yhdessä toimittamaan työn sprintin loppuun mennessä.
Sprintin suunnittelun työkalut ja tekniikat maksimaalisen tehokkuuden saavuttamiseksi
Oikeat työkalut ja tekniikat voivat tehdä sprintin suunnittelusta tehokkaampaa ja vaikuttavampaa. Tässä on muutama, jota kannattaa harkita:
Digitaaliset yhteistyöalustat
Työkalut kuten Jira, Trello ja ClickUp ovat suosittuja valintoja sprinttitaustojen hallintaan ja etenemisen seuraamiseen. Nämä alustat mahdollistavat saumattoman yhteistyön ja läpinäkyvyyden, jopa etätiimeille.
Arviointimenetelmät
Agile-tiimit käyttävät usein arviointitekniikoita, kuten tarinapisteitä, Suunnittelu-pokeria tai t-paitakoosien arvioimista, arvioidakseen työn vaativuutta kullekin taustakohteelle. Nämä menetelmät auttavat varmistamaan, että tiimillä on yhteinen käsitys työn vaatimuksista.
Visualisointitekniikat
Kanban-taulut, burndown-kaaviot ja sprinttitaulukot voivat auttaa tiimiä visualisoimaan edistymistään ja pysymään oikealla tiellä koko sprintin ajan.
Dokumentointikäytännöt
Sprinttitavoitteiden, taustan kohteiden ja suunnittelukokouksesta tehtyjen keskeisten päätösten dokumentointi varmistaa, että kaikilla on viittauskohta sprintin aikana.
Mikä on ero Scrum-menetelmän ja sprinttien välillä? Selkeä selitys
Tämä on yleinen kysymys kaikille Agile-menetelmään tutustuville: mikä on tarkka suhde Scrum-menetelmän ja sprinttien välillä?
Scrum-kehyksen yleiskatsaus
Scrum on kehys monimutkaisten projektien hallintaan, rakennettu läpinäkyvyyden, tarkastelun ja sopeutumisen periaatteille. Se määrittelee roolit, tapahtumat ja artefaktit, jotka auttavat tiimejä yhteistyössä.
Sprintin rooli Scrum-kehyksessä
Sprintit ovat keskeinen osa Scrum-kehystä. Vaikka Scrum tarjoaa rakenteen ja ohjeet, sprintit ovat iteratiivisia jaksoja, joissa todellinen työ tapahtuu. Ajattele sprinttejä Scrum-kehyksen rakennuspalikoina.
Yleiset väärinkäsitykset
Yksi väärinkäsitys on, että Scrum ja sprintit ovat vaihdettavissa. Kuitenkin, Scrum on kattava kehys, kun taas sprintit ovat tietty käytäntö tämän kehyksen sisällä.
Suhde Scrum-seremonioiden ja sprinttien välillä
Sprintit liittyvät useisiin Scrum-seremonioihin, mukaan lukien sprintin suunnittelu, päivittäiset tilannekatsaukset, sprinttien tarkastelut ja retrospektiivit. Nämä tapahtumat tarjoavat mahdollisuuksia linjaukseen, palautteeseen ja parannukseen.
Sprintin suunnittelun parhaat käytännöt optimaalisten tulosten saavuttamiseksi
Saadaksesi eniten irti sprintin suunnittelusta, noudata näitä parhaita käytäntöjä:
Valmisteluohjeet
Varmista, että tausta on hyvin hoidettu ja priorisoitu ennen suunnittelukokousta. Selkeät, tiiviit käyttäjätarinat, joissa on määritellyt hyväksymiskriteerit, ovat välttämättömiä.
Tiimin sitoutumistrategiat
Kannusta kaikista tiimin jäsenistä aktiivista osallistumista. Sprintin suunnittelu on yhteistyöprosessi, ja kaikkien panos on arvokas.
Viestintäprotokollat
Selkeä viestintä on ratkaisevan tärkeää. Käytä yhteistä sanastoa, vältä teknistä jargonia silloin kun mahdollista, ja varmista, että kaikilla on mahdollisuus esittää kysymyksiä tai nostaa huolia.
Laadunvarmistusmenettelyt
Sisällytä laaduntarkkailu sprintin taustaan, kuten vertaistarkastukset tai automatisoidut testit varmistaaksesi, että toimitukset täyttävät tiimin standardit.
Sprintin suunnittelun haasteet ja ratkaisut
Jopa parhaat tiimit kohtaavat haasteita sprintin suunnittelussa. Tässä on tapoja käsitellä yleisiä ongelmia:
Yhteiset esteet
Tiimit voivat kamppailla epäselvien taustakohteiden, yli sitoutumisen tai työn aliarvioinnin kanssa. Muita haasteita ovat tavoitteiden epäyhtenäisyys tai osallistumisen puute suunnittelussa.
Vianetsintästrategiat
Kohdista epäselvät työmäärät tuoteomistajan kanssa ennen kokousta. Käytä historiallista dataa arviointitarkkuuden parantamiseen ja edistä avointa vuoropuhelua varmistaaksesi yhteensopivuuden.
Riskienhallinta
Tunnista mahdolliset riskit suunnitteluvaiheessa ja kehitä toimintasuunnitelmia. Tämä voi sisältää korkean riskin tehtävien priorisoinnin aikaisemmin sprintissä.
Jatkuvan parantamisen lähestymistavat
Käytä sprintin retrospektiivisiä kokoontumisia tunnistaaksesi parannusalueita suunnitteluprosessissasi. Ajan myötä pienet säädöt voivat johtaa suurimpiin parannuksiin tehokkuudessa ja tuloksissa.
Sprintin suunnittelun onnistumisen mittaaminen
Miten tiedät, onko sprintin suunnitteluprosessi tehokas? Seuraamalla oikeita mittareita.
Tärkeimmät suorituskykymittarit
Katso mittareita, kuten sprintin vauhtia, ajoissa toimitusprosenttia ja työntekijätyytyväisyyttä arvioidaksesi onnistumista. Nämä indikaattorit antavat käsityksen siitä, kuinka hyvin tiimisi toimii.
Menestysmittarit
Onnistunut sprintti saavuttaa tavoitteensa, tiimi suorittaa suurimman osan (jos ei kaikki) sovituista töistä. Jos näin ei tapahdu, voi olla aika säätää suunnitteluprosessiasi.
Edistymisen seurannan menetelmät
Käytä työkaluja, kuten polun jäljityskaavioita tai kumulatiivisia virtakaavioita, seuratakseen edistymistä sprintin aikana. Nämä visualisoinnit voivat auttaa sinua huomaamaan pullonkaulat aikaisessa vaiheessa.
Palaute- integraatiostrategiat
Kerää lopuksi palautetta tiimiltäsi lähestymistapasi hienosääntömiseksi. Sprintin suunnittelun tulisi olla dynaaminen prosessi, joka kehittyy sen mukaan, mikä toimii parhaiten tiimillesi.
Oikealla ajattelutavalla, työkalujen ja käytäntöjen avulla voit muuttaa sprintin suunnittelun strategiseksi eduksi tiimillesi. Aloita näiden vinkkien toteuttaminen ja katso, kuinka tiimisi tehokkuus ja tuotanto paranevat sprintistä toiseen.
Key takeaways 🔑🥡🍕
Mitä tarkoittaa sprintin suunnittelu?
Sprintin suunnittelu on Scrum-tapahtuma, jossa tiimi määrittelee yhteistyössä sprinttitavoitteen, valitsee työstettävät taustan kohteet ja suunnittelee kuinka ne saavutetaan sprintin aikana.
Mikä on sprintin suunnittelurakenne?
Sprintin suunnittelurakenne sisältää sprinttitavoitteen määrittämisen, taustan kohteiden valitsemisen, vaivannäön arvioimisen ja tehtävien suunnittelun sprintin tavoitteiden täyttämiseksi.
Mitkä ovat sprintin suunnittelun 5 vaihetta?
Sprintin suunnittelun viisi vaihetta ovat ennakkosuunnittelun valmistelu, taustan tarkastelu, sprinttiprojektien valinta, tiimin kapasiteetin arviointi ja sprinttitavoitteen asettaminen.
Mikä parhaiten kuvaa sprintin suunnittelua?
Sprintin suunnittelu on yhteistyöistunto, jossa tiimi asettaa prioriteetteja, jakaa työtehtäviä ja linjaa tavoitteita tulevaa sprinttiä varten.
Mikä on sprintin tarkka merkitys?
Agile-menetelmässä sprintti on kiinteä, aikarajoitettu jakso, jolloin tiimi suorittaa erityisiä tehtäviä taustalta tuottaakseen lisäarvoa.
Mikä on sprintti Agile-menetelmässä?
Sprintti Agile-menetelmässä on iteratiivinen sykli, joka tyypillisesti kestää 1–4 viikkoa, jolloin tiimit keskittyvät määriteltyjen työtehtävien suorittamiseen saavuttaakseen tietyn tavoitteen.
Mikä on sprintti liiketoiminnassa?
Liiketoiminnassa sprintti viittaa lyhyeen, intensiiviseen työskentelyjaksoon, jonka tavoitteena on saavuttaa tietty toimitus tai tavoite.
Kuinka monta sprinttiä on Scrumissa?
Scrum ei määrittele tiettyä sprinttien määrää; sprinttien määrä riippuu projektin laajuudesta ja tiimin rytmistä, joka tyypillisesti vaihtelee 1–4 viikkoa per sprint.
Mikä on pääasiallinen ero Scrum-menetelmän ja Agile-menetelmän välillä?
Agile on laaja filosofia iteratiiviselle kehitykselle, kun taas Scrum on Agileen kuuluva erityinen kehys, joka määrittelee roolit, tapahtumat ja prosessit kuten sprintit.
Onko Scrumissa sprinttien välillä kuilu?
Ei, Scrum edistää jatkuvaa kehitystä, joten sprintit alkavat tyypillisesti heti edellisen päättymisen jälkeen.
Mitä Scrum tarkoittaa?
Scrum ei ole lyhenne mistään; se on nimetty rugbyn termin mukaan painottaakseen tiimityöskentelyä ja yhteistyötä.